The ingredients needed to make Carrot halwa:
  1. Get 1/2 kg carrots or gajar
  2. Make ready 1/2 liter full fat milk (or 2 cups)
  3. Prepare 1/2 cup sugar
  4. Take 3-4 elachi or cardamom pods (skinned and powdered)
  5. Get 2 tbsps ghee or clarified butter
  6. Take 1/4-1/2 cup khoya or mawa (optional)
  7. Take Handful mixed nuts pista, cashew & almonds

Steps to make Carrot halwa:
  1. Dry roast nuts on a low heat until crunchy. Set aside to cool and chop them. - Next bring milk to a boil in a heavy bottom pot or deep pan. Add grated carrots and begin to stir. Cook until the milk has completely evaporated.
  2. Add sugar and stir. Sugar would release lot of moisture. - Cook until half the moisture evaporates. - Add ghee and stir well.
  3. Continue to cook until the moisture evaporates and the halwa thickens. If you like you can add grated khoya at this stage. Stir and cook for just 2 to 3 mins.Garnish carrot halwa with nuts. Serve Warm or chilled.
